Anyway, then we got to DC and did that and stuff, and then we had to decide what to do for lunch. Most of us were low on money, but luckily we found a stray dog, and you know the rest is history! 



Jk haha that didn't happen. But we did eat dog soup for lunch. It actually tasted and felt pretty similar to beef so we asked the worker but she assured us it was dog. It's becoming more and more rare to find though and is becoming illegal soon I think. Maybe it's already illegal idk. Super nutritious though actually. One of the words for dog soup is 영양탕, and 영양 means nutrition, and 탕 is soup.
